Description:

Prophet Muhammad ﷺ tells us that on the Day of Judgment, “You will be with those whom you love,” (narrated in Sahih Bukhari).
Love has such a pivotal and honored place in our faith, our connections and relationships, and it greatly defines the quality of our lives. Everyone talks about it, yearns for it, and seeks it out. But do we love with real love? What is love actually? How do we love the best? As in everything else, the best role model for a Muslim is Prophet Muhammad ﷺ.
In this course, through the theory of love languages, learn how honored and loved  those around him truly were. Immerse yourself into the examples of his gentleness and care and learn how to apply his example in your own life. Our world needs it.
